What types of medical devices are developed in Boston?
The diversity of medical devices developed in Boston is truly remarkable. The city is home to companies specializing in almost every area of healthcare technology. We're talking about cardiovascular devices, improving heart health through pacemakers, stents, and more; neurological devices, addressing conditions like Parkinson's and epilepsy; orthopedic devices, enhancing joint replacements and rehabilitation; and imaging technologies, pushing the boundaries of diagnostic capabilities. Beyond these major categories, Boston's innovation extends to biomaterials, drug delivery systems, and diagnostic tools, constantly evolving to meet the challenges of modern medicine. The focus isn't just on treatment; it's on prevention, monitoring, and improving the overall quality of life.
How many medical device companies are there in Boston?
Precise numbers are difficult to pin down because the definition of a "medical device company" can be broad, encompassing startups, large multinationals, and research institutions actively involved in device development. However, it's safe to say that hundreds of companies, ranging in size and specialization, contribute to the bustling medical device landscape of the Greater Boston area. This dense network fosters collaboration, competition, and a constant stream of new innovations.
